Comprehending Glass Types and Applications
Before diving into the information of [emergency glass replacement](http://clinfowiki.win/index.php?title=Post:A_Brief_History_Of_The_Evolution_Of_Expert_Glazing_Services&action=submit), it is important to comprehend the types of glass commonly utilized in windows, doors, and stores. Below is a table that offers an introduction of different glass types and their typical applications:
Glass TypeDescriptionTypical ApplicationsSingle Pane GlassA single sheet of glass, generally less durable.Residential windows, picture framesTempered GlassHeat-treated glass that is stronger and shatters into small pieces.Shower doors, glass tablesLaminated GlassMade of two or more layers of glass with an interlayer.Automobile windscreens, skylightsDouble Glazed Glass2 sheets of glass with a gas-filled space for insulation.Energy-efficient windowsLow-E GlassCoated with an unique microscopically thin finishing to reflect infrared light.Energy-efficient windows, finishingsBulletproof GlassMade of layered glass and polycarbonate, developed to endure bullets.Banks, federal government buildings
Understanding these types will help you choose the best glass when you find yourself requiring an emergency replacement.

The Emergency Glass Replacement Process
The emergency glass replacement process involves numerous important actions. Here is a thorough take a look at what to expect:
1. EvaluationUpon calling for assistance, a professional technician will evaluate the damage. This may include taking measurements and figuring out the type of glass required.2. Protecting the AreaIt is necessary to secure the location to ensure safety. This can include boarding up broken windows or utilizing temporary barriers up until the replacement is completed.3. [Glazing Contractor](http://support.roombird.ru/index.php?qa=user&qa_1=dangerrobert5) OptionsThe technician will discuss glazing options with you, highlighting the benefits of numerous types of glass, including energy efficiency and safety functions.4. Elimination of Damaged GlassThe old or broken glass will be thoroughly removed. Safety preventative measures include wearing gloves and safety glasses to prevent injuries.5. Installation of New GlassNew glass will be cut to size (if required) and firmly installed. Appropriate sealing strategies will be utilized to prevent air and water leaks.6. Last InspectionA final examination will guarantee that the installation fulfills security standards and that there are no sticking around concerns.7. The expense of emergency glass replacement can vary based upon numerous factors. Understanding these will assist you prepare for possible expenditures. The following table details the factors affecting expenses:
